Roku용 IMA DAI SDK 출시 내역

버전 출시일 참고
3.69.0 2025-09-25
  • 팟 서비스 스트림의 컴패니언 광고를 지원하기 위해 Companion.adSlotIdCompanion.companionClickThrough 속성을 추가합니다.
  • 광고 모음의 마지막 광고를 제외한 모든 광고에 대해 완료된 비콘이 전송되지 않는 문제를 수정합니다.
  • 광고를 건너뛸 때 COMPLETE 광고 이벤트가 보고되는 버그가 수정되었습니다. 이제 사용자가 광고 시점을 탐색할 때 광고 이벤트가 더 정확하게 보고됩니다.
  • IMA가 광고 UI를 삭제한 후 UI 컨테이너에 포커스를 맞추는 IMA 동작을 삭제합니다.
3.68.3 2025-07-02
  • 콘텐츠가 다시 시작되는 등 잘못된 시간에 광고 시점 시작 및 광고 시작 이벤트가 발생하는 문제를 수정합니다.
  • 잘못된 광고 재생 시간 값으로 인해 런타임 오류 'Dot' Operator attempted with invalid BrightScript Component or interface reference 가 발생하는 문제를 수정합니다.
3.68.2 2025-05-28
  • 스트림이 초기화될 때 호출되는 player.streamInitialized() 메서드를 공개합니다.
  • 사용자가 광고를 건너뛸 때 COMPLETED 이벤트가 발생하지 않도록 IMA 동작을 업데이트합니다. 사용자가 광고를 건너뛰면 SDK는 여전히 SKIPPED 이벤트를 발생시킵니다. 이제 COMPLETED 이벤트 동작이 다른 IMA SDK의 동작과 일치합니다.
  • 포드 제공 스트림의 메시지 처리를 개선합니다.
  • Full HD 스트림에서 광고 UI가 늘어나는 문제를 수정합니다.
  • 초기 인트로 광고 이벤트가 지연되는 문제를 수정합니다.
3.68.1 2025-04-21
  • 광고 아이콘과 관련된 Divide by Zero 에지 사례 런타임 오류를 수정합니다.
3.67.2 2024-12-19
  • currentTime 값이 광고 이벤트가 실행되는 시간에 맞춰지도록 currentAd.currentTime를 개선합니다.
  • 특정 광고 이벤트가 간헐적으로 실행되지 않는 문제를 수정합니다.
3.67.0 2024-11-07
  • 전체 서비스 DAI 스트림 요청에 선택사항인 Ad Manager 네트워크 코드 매개변수를 추가합니다. 이 매개변수를 포함하면 프로그래매틱 방식의 제한적인 광고가 사용 중지되는 등 IMA 동작이 Ad Manager 설정과 일치하도록 변경됩니다.
  • streamManager.loadThirdPartyStream()의 VOD 스트림 지원을 추가합니다.
  • 라이브 스트림의 AdBreakInfo.podIndex을 업데이트합니다. 이제 이 값은 미드롤의 경우 브레이크 ID를 포드 색인으로 반환하고 프리롤의 경우 0를 반환합니다. 라이브 스트림에는 광고 애드온이 없습니다. 라이브 스트림의 기본값은 -2입니다.
  • 클라우드 스티칭 및 포드 서빙 스트림에 StreamManager.getStreamTime()StreamManager.getContentTime() 지원 추가
  • 광고 소재 광고 ID 및 광고 소재 ID 값이 AdInfo에 포함되지 않는 문제를 수정합니다.
  • Roku UI 아이콘과 건너뛰기 버튼이 잘못 배치되는 문제를 수정합니다.
3.66.1 2024-07-25
  • 모든 라이브 및 VOD 스트림 요청에 networkCode 매개변수 요구사항을 추가합니다.
  • AdInfo 클래스에 creative_id, creative_ad_id, deal_id를 추가합니다.
  • 표시된 건너뛰기, 건너뛰기, 클릭률과 같은 맞춤 VAST 추적 이벤트 지원을 추가합니다.
  • Cloud Video Stitcher VOD 스트림의 StreamManager.getCuePoint() 문제를 수정합니다.
  • StreamManager.createVideoStitcherVodStreamRequestWithVodConfig()의 대문자 사용을 수정합니다.
3.66.0 2024-06-18
3.65.0 2024-03-29
3.64.0 2024-02-08
  • SDK 기능을 사용 설정 및 중지하기 위해 ima.initSdk 함수에 선택적 settings 매개변수를 추가합니다.
3.63.0 2023-09-14
  • 잘못된 adBreakInfo가 발생할 때 앱이 비정상 종료될 수 있는 버그를 수정합니다.
3.62.0 2023-08-02
  • Google Cloud Video Stitcher API를 지원하기 위해 StreamRequest.createVideoStitcherLiveStreamRequest()StreamRequest.createVideoStitcherVodStreamRequest() API를 추가합니다.
  • description_url= 매개변수에 설정된 값을 따르도록 IMA 동작을 업데이트합니다. 이전에는 IMA가 항상 description_url= 매개변수를 올바른 URL로 감지된 값으로 재정의하고 url= 매개변수를 이전에 description_url=로 설정된 값으로 변경했습니다. 스트림의 광고 태그 URL에 설정되지 않은 경우 IMA는 여전히 description_url=을 설정합니다.
3.61.1 2023-03-22
  • 기존 및 TrueView 건너뛸 수 있는 광고에 대한 지원이 추가되었습니다.
  • 다음 광고 이벤트를 추가합니다.
3.60.0 2022-09-30
3.59.0 2022-09-23
  • 서비스 출시, 새로운 기능 없음
3.58.0 2022-09-15
  • 서비스 출시, 새로운 기능 없음
3.57.2 2022-09-12
3.56.0 2022-08-05
  • 서비스 출시, 새로운 기능 없음
3.55.0 2022-07-15
3.54.0 2022-05-19
3.53.0 2022-04-25
  • 라이브 HLS CMAF 스트림의 적절한 ID3 이벤트 파싱을 구현합니다. 이 문제는 이러한 스트림의 광고 이벤트가 잘못된 시간에 실행되는 문제를 수정합니다.
  • StreamManager.onTimedMetadata()가 지원 중단됩니다. 이 메서드는 더 이상 문서화되지 않습니다.
3.52.0 2022-03-29
  • 서비스 출시, 새로운 기능 없음
3.51.0 2022-03-17
  • 서비스 출시, 새로운 기능 없음
3.50.0 2022-03-07
  • StreamManager.onTimedMetadata()를 추가합니다.
3.45.1 2021-11-03
  • 건너뛸 수 있는 광고에 대한 지원이 추가되었습니다.
  • 이제 진행 상황 이벤트를 올바르게 핑하도록 SDK 동작이 업데이트됩니다.
3.41.1 2021-04-07
  • 광고 중에 배치될 이 광고가 표시된 이유건너뛰기 버튼과 같은 요소에 StreamRequest.adUiNode를 추가합니다.
  • StreamManager.enableInteractiveAds() 지원을 삭제합니다. 이제는 작업이 없습니다. 대신 동반 광고에서 RAF로 직접 데이터를 전달하세요.
3.40.1 2020-09-23
  • DASH 라이브 스트림 지원 추가
3.39.0 2020-07-06
  • 서비스 출시, 새로운 기능 없음
3.36.0 2020-02-28
  • 서비스 출시, 새로운 기능 없음
3.35.0 2019-11-11
  • 서비스 출시, 새로운 기능 없음
3.34.0 2019-07-18
  • 서비스 출시, 새로운 기능 없음
3.33.0 2019-05-14
  • ima.AdEventAD_PERIOD_STARTEDAD_PERIOD_ENDED 이벤트를 추가합니다.
  • ima.AdEvent에 광고 PROGRESS 이벤트를 추가합니다.
  • adInfoadvertiserName, universalAdIDRegistry, universalAdIDValue 매개변수를 추가합니다.
3.28.1 2018-07-10
  • 서비스 출시, 새로운 기능 없음